Understanding the Xiaomi Outdoor Power Inverter
Xiaomi's outdoor power inverter is designed for users who need reliable electricity in remote locations or during outages. With its compact design and high efficiency, it's ideal for:
- Camping and outdoor recreation
- Emergency backup power for homes
- Solar energy storage systems
- Charging small appliances like laptops or mini-fridges
Key Features at a Glance
- Pure sine wave output for sensitive electronics
- Multiple ports (USB, AC, DC)
- Overload and short-circuit protection
- LCD screen for real-time monitoring
Step-by-Step Setup Guide
Step 1: Pre-Use Safety Checks
Before powering up:
- Inspect cables for damage
- Ensure the inverter is placed on a flat, dry surface
- Verify compatibility with your power source (e.g., 12V car battery or solar panel)
Step 2: Connecting to a Power Source
Got a solar panel? Great! Here's how to link it:
- Connect the solar panel's DC output to the inverter's input port
- Secure the clamps to the battery terminals (red to positive, black to negative)
- Turn on the inverter using the power button
Pro Tip: Always start with the lowest load and gradually add devices to avoid tripping the system.

Safety Tips You Can't Ignore
- Avoid moisture: Keep the inverter away from rain or humidity
- Don't overload: Stay below 80% of the max load capacity
- Ventilation matters: Allow 6 inches of space around the unit for airflow

FAQ: Quick Answers to Common Queries
Can I charge the inverter while using it?
Yes! Xiaomi's pass-through charging lets you power devices and recharge the battery simultaneously.
What's the lifespan of the battery?
With proper care, expect 500+ charge cycles before capacity drops to 80%.
